Launching Your In-Home Daycare
Establishing a successful in-home daycare demands careful planning. First, investigate your community requirements for daycares. You'll have to a permit to officially run your daycare. Next, formulate a thorough business plan. This plan should describe your services, fees, and promotion strategies.
- Moreover, ensure you have a safe and adequate space in your residence dedicated to the daycare.
- Consider that security is paramount.
- Invest in relevant materials and décor.
Last but not least, promote your daycare to potential families. Connect with community businesses and offer open houses to attract enrollments.

Beginning a Daycare at Home: Everything You Need to Know
Providing care for children in your own home can be a joyous experience. However, it's important to understand the needs before you begin. First and foremost, explore your local laws and regulations regarding home-based daycares. This will ensure you are how to start daycare at home operating legally.
You'll need to create a safe and stimulating learning environment for the kids in your care. This encompasses age-appropriate equipment, a designated play area, and distinct rules for behavior.
Moreover, consider giving nutritious meals and bites to the little ones. It's also vital to have a well-thought-out curriculum that features educational activities, playtime, and rest.
Don't forget that running a daycare at home is a substantial undertaking. It requires patience, dedication, and a love for interacting with children.
